The Ultimate Guide To Keeping Your WordPress Plugins Up To Date
In the world of website management, especially with a popular platform like WordPress, keeping your plugins updated is crucial.
Plugins are the backbone of WordPress functionality, enhancing your site with features that range from SEO optimisation to social media integration. However, neglecting plugin updates can lead to performance issues, security vulnerabilities, and compatibility problems.
In this comprehensive guide, we’ll explore why it’s essential to keep your WordPress plugins up to date, how to do it effectively, and best practices to ensure your site remains secure and efficient.

Keeping Your WordPress Plugins Up To Date
1. Security
The most significant reason to keep your plugins updated is security. Outdated plugins are a common target for hackers because they often have vulnerabilities that can be exploited. Plugin developers regularly release updates to patch these vulnerabilities and protect your site. By not updating, you leave your site exposed to potential threats.
2. Performance and Speed
Plugins that are not updated can slow down your website. Updates often include performance enhancements that can make your site run faster and more smoothly. A slow website can frustrate users and lead to higher bounce rates, which negatively affects your SEO and overall user experience.
3. Compatibility
WordPress itself is regularly updated. New WordPress versions may include changes that can cause compatibility issues with older plugin versions. Keeping your plugins updated ensures that they work seamlessly with the latest version of WordPress, reducing the risk of your site breaking.
4. New Features and Improvements
Updates often bring new features and improvements. By keeping your plugins up-to-date, you can take advantage of these enhancements, which can add more functionality to your site and improve its overall performance.
5. Bug Fixes
No software is perfect, and plugins are no exception. Developers frequently release updates to fix bugs and other issues. Keeping your plugins updated ensures that these bugs are resolved, providing a smoother experience for you and your site visitors.
Discover where your website is holding you back with a free, personalized audit report. Uncover what's keeping your site from reaching its full potential and start taking action today!
How to Keep Your WordPress Plugins Updated
1. Regularly Check for Updates
The first step in keeping your plugins up to date is regularly checking for updates. WordPress makes this easy by notifying you when updates are available. You can see these notifications in your WordPress dashboard under the “Plugins” section.
2. Automatic Updates
WordPress offers an automatic update feature for plugins. You can enable this for individual plugins to ensure they are always updated without manual intervention. To enable automatic updates, go to the “Plugins” page in your dashboard and click on the “Enable auto updates” link next to the plugin you want to update automatically.
3. Manual Updates
If you prefer to update plugins manually, you can do so through the WordPress dashboard. Navigate to the “Plugins” section, find the plugin that needs updating, and click “Update Now.” It’s a simple process that ensures you have control over which plugins are updated and when.
4. Use a Staging Environment
Before updating plugins on your live site, it’s a good idea to test them in a staging environment. This way, you can check for compatibility issues and ensure that the updates won’t break your site. Many hosting providers offer staging environments as part of their service.
5. Backup Your Site
Before performing any updates, make sure to back up your site. This ensures that if something goes wrong during the update process, you can restore your site to its previous state. There are many backup plugins available for WordPress that make this process easy.
6. Regular Maintenance Schedule
Create a regular maintenance schedule to check for updates. This could be weekly, bi-weekly, or monthly, depending on how often updates are released for your plugins. Regular maintenance ensures that your site remains secure and up to date.

Best Practices – Managing WordPress Plugins
1. Limit the Number of Plugins
While plugins add functionality to your site, having too many can slow it down and increase the risk of conflicts and security issues. Be selective about the plugins you install and regularly audit your plugins to remove any that are unnecessary.
2. Choose Reputable Plugins
Always choose plugins from reputable developers. Check reviews, ratings, and the number of active installations before installing a plugin. Reputable plugins are more likely to receive regular updates and be compatible with the latest version of WordPress.
3. Keep WordPress And Themes Updated
Keeping your plugins updated is essential, but don’t forget about WordPress itself and your themes. Updates to WordPress core and themes can also improve security, performance, and compatibility. Make sure these are part of your regular update routine.
4. Monitor Plugin Performance
Keep an eye on how your plugins affect your site’s performance. Some plugins can significantly slow down your site or cause conflicts with other plugins. Use tools like Query Monitor or WP Performance Profiler to identify and address performance issues.
5. Read Changelogs
Before updating a plugin, read the changelog to understand what changes are being made. This can help you anticipate any potential issues and understand the benefits of the update.
6. Deactivate And Delete Unused Plugins
If you’re not using a plugin, deactivate and delete it. Even inactive plugins can pose a security risk if they’re not updated. Keeping your plugin list lean and current reduces the potential for vulnerabilities.
7. Use Security Plugins
Consider using security plugins like Wordfence or Sucuri to add an extra layer of protection to your site. These plugins can help identify vulnerabilities, block malicious traffic, and monitor your site for potential security issues.
8. Educate Yourself And Your Team
Stay informed about the latest developments in WordPress and plugin management. Follow reputable WordPress blogs, forums, and communities. If you have a team, make sure they are also educated about the importance of keeping plugins updated and best practices for doing so.

Troubleshooting Plugin Update Issues
1. Plugin Conflicts
Sometimes, updating a plugin can cause conflicts with other plugins or themes. If you encounter issues after an update, try deactivating other plugins to identify the source of the conflict. If necessary, contact the plugin developers for support.
2. Site Crashes
In rare cases, updating a plugin can cause your site to crash. This is why having a backup is crucial. If your site crashes, restore it from the backup and troubleshoot the issue in a staging environment before applying the update to your live site.
3. Update Failures
Occasionally, updates may fail due to server issues or other technical problems. If an update fails, check your server error logs for clues and try updating the plugin manually by uploading the latest version via FTP.
4. Lost Customisations
If you’ve customised a plugin’s code, updating it may overwrite your changes. To avoid this, use hooks and filters provided by the plugin or create a custom plugin to add your customisations. This way, your changes remain intact even after updates.

Being Prepared
Keeping your WordPress plugins up to date is essential for maintaining a secure, fast, and reliable website. By regularly checking for updates, using automatic updates where appropriate, and following best practices for plugin management, you can ensure your site remains in top shape.
Remember to back up your site before making any changes and use a staging environment to test updates. With these strategies in place, you can confidently manage your WordPress plugins and keep your website running smoothly.